From the Orillia Packet and Times, 9 March, 1933
Mrs. John Gallagher
The death of Mrs. Gallagher, of Orillia, daughter of the late Mr. and Mrs. Edward Mulhern, of Brechin, came as a shock to her many friends and relatives on Saturday, February 11, in her sixty-seventh year, at her home in Orillia. Before her marriage to Mr. Gallagher, she was Mrs. Aaron Drake and resided for many years on her farm in Mara. She leaves to mourn her loss, beside her husband, four daughters, Mrs. John Lambe, (sic)Spokane, Washington; Mrs. John Clitheroe, Uptergrove, Mrs. Arthur Donnelly and Mrs. Jerry Maloney, both of Brechin; five sisters and five brothers, Mrs. John Johnston, Toronto; Mrs. D.A. McPherson, Woodville; Mrs. James Holman, Vancouver; Mrs. Henry Walloston, Spokane, Washington; Mrs. Louis McRae, Winnipeg; John, Edward, Michael and Finbar in Vancouver, B.C., and Martin, of Brechin. Her first husband predeceased her twelve years ago, her elder son, John Edward, twenty-two years ago, and her younger son Philip, eight years ago. The funeral was held on Tuesday, February 14, from the residence of her daughter, Mrs. Arthur Donnelly, to St. Columbkille?s Church, Uptergrove, where requiem high mass was celebrated by Rev. Father Coleman. Interment was made in St. Columbkille?s Cemetery, Uptergrove, the pallbearers being Messrs. John Mugan, William Kelly, James Barbour, Martin Brennan, Jos. Kennedy, and Jos. Tyrrell. Many beautiful flowers and spiritual bouquets were received by the bereaved family from sympathizing friends.
